Run Symfony2 apps with Rack (rackup! pow!)
# vim:se filetype=ruby
# vim:se foldlevel=3
#
# Hacks and monkeys to run Symfony2 applications as Rack apps using
# the rack-legacy and rack-rewrite gems.
#
# A couple of rack-rewrite rules take care of handing requests to the
# default front controller (app.php) and a subclass of rack-legacy's
# Php fixes PATH_INFO for Symfony routing.
#
# Got the idea from:
# http://stuff-things.net/2011/05/16/legacy-development-with-pow/
#
# Original symfony 1.4 file by https://github.com/marzocchi
require 'rubygems'
require "rack"
require "rack-legacy"
require "rack-rewrite"
# Your Symfony project web dir
SF_WEB_DIR = File.join Dir.getwd, 'web'
module Rack
module Legacy
class Symfony2 < Php
# Strip the script name from PATH_INFO, or Symfony won't be able to parse it
def run(env, path)
if env["PATH_INFO"] =~ %r{^/[^\.]+\.php(.*)$}
env.merge!({'ORIG_PATH_INFO' => env['PATH_INFO'], 'PATH_INFO' => $1})
end
super env, path
end
end
end
end
use Rack::Rewrite do
# Dispatch any request for "/" to /app.php
rewrite %r{(^/$)}, lambda {|match, rack_env|
return "/app.php" if File.exists? File.join SF_WEB_DIR, 'app.php'
}
# Prepend "/app.php" to any URI not matching an existing file
# and not containing a php script name
rewrite %r{^(?!/[^\.]+\.php)(/.*)$}, lambda { |match, rack_env|
file = File.join SF_WEB_DIR, rack_env["PATH_INFO"]
unless File.exists? file
return "/app.php" + rack_env["PATH_INFO"] if File.exists? File.join SF_WEB_DIR, 'app.php'
end
rack_env["PATH_INFO"]
}
end
use Rack::Legacy::Symfony2, SF_WEB_DIR
run Rack::File.new SF_WEB_DIR
